Mike Lawler and Cait Conley are locked in a tight battle in a lower Hudson Valley Congressional race of\u00a0 national importance \u2013 but they\u2019re blaming each other for issues of <em>international<\/em> importance.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Read more <a href=\"https:\/\/businessrelocationdigest.com\/?p=659\">TikTokers worldwide want Zohran Mamdani to fix their problems<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Lawler has accused Conley of personally screwing up the military\u2019s pullout from Afghanistan when she was the director of counterterrorism for the National Security Council under President Joe Biden. While Conley pointed the finger at Lawler and his fellow Republicans for bungling President Donald Trump\u2019s \u201cwar of choice\u201d in Iran.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Lawler and Conley are contending for the 17th Congressional District as the Republicans try to keep their narrow hold on the House. Conley, the first-time Democratic challenger, is a West Point graduate who served as active-duty army officer for 16 years tallying six tours overseas before working on the National Security Council and as an adviser in the Department of Homeland Security\u2019s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>During her time on the NSC, \u201cwe did things like the operation that killed the leader of the Islamic State in 2022,\u201d she said. \u201cThat is service I&#8217;m very proud of, and was a continuation of my prior service where I was part of the teams and forces actively going out and hunting these terror groups around the world who posed a threat to the safety and security of Americans at home and abroad.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>But Lawler and Republicans have tried to flip Conley\u2019s stacked r\u00e9sum\u00e9 into a liability. In May, before she even won the contentious Democratic primary, Lawler first tied Conley to the messy August 2021 pullout from Afghanistan in a Fox News story reporting her NSC role \u201cwould have likely landed her in meetings about the planning and execution of the evacuation.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cCait Conley is trying to run on her national security experience, but she won\u2019t answer for her role with the Biden Administration during the disastrous Afghanistan withdrawal,\u201d Lawler said in a May Instagram post<u>.\u00a0<\/u><\/p>\n<p>The party kept hitting her for it, as the Republican National Committee tied Conley to the \u201cbotched withdrawal\u201d in its statement on her primary win, and pushed another story on Wednesday, the fifth anniversary of the Abbey Gate suicide bombing that killed 13 American soldiers during the withdrawal \u2013 noting that Conley had never answered questions about her role. Lawler also posted on X Thursday, adding Conley \u201csaid nothing\u201d about the anniversary.<\/p>\n<p>But in an interview with City &amp; State, Conley did talk about her role \u2013 or lack of one. Conley freely admitted the operation was \u201cbotched,\u201d but she asserted that, despite her title as director of counterterrorism for the NSC, she had nothing to do with it.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I had absolutely no role in planning the Afghanistan withdrawal,\u201d Conley said, instead saying she was more focused on countering the Islamic State in Iraq and Syria.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>And Conley thought the blame should be shared by both the Biden administration and the Trump administration before it.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e Trump administration is the one who dictated the conditions of the Doha Agreement, which constrained the U.S. military, which constrained our options for withdrawal and our future force posture,\u201d Conley said, referring to the 2020 peace deal with the Taliban. \u201cIt was terrible, constrained, going into the actual withdrawal itself. And I believe the Biden administration botched the withdrawal. They should have allowed the U.S. military to maintain control and leadership over the withdrawal and not give that control to the State Department. They should have ensured that General Scott Miller, who was there leading the multinational coalition and American forces, stayed and led the withdrawal through its end, instead of sending him home early.\u201d\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Read more <a href=\"https:\/\/businessrelocationdigest.com\/?p=657\">With Puerto Rico\u2019s drought, activists urge Somos to reconsider<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Given her military and national security experience, Conley argued she is uniquely positioned to discuss the impact of the war in Iran on the American people. And she was ready to flip the attacks on Lawler, arguing that his record of supporting Trump\u2019s policies and voting in favor of the Iran war each time has hurt both service members and constituents at home in the district.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They got us into this war in Iran without giving our forward-deployed service members the adequate protections that they deserve,\u201d Conley said. \u201c And we see this as they continue to allow logistical failures, where we have soldiers living in sewage and not having access to basic things like food and water, which are all avoidable and preventable.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This winter, as families struggle to heat their homes, we&#8217;re going to see rising oil prices that are going to make it even worse,\u201d Conley added. \u201cThis administration clearly does not care about working people, about Hudson Valley families, and neither does Mike Lawler. Because Mike Lawler, instead of holding this administration accountable, instead of demanding more, has given it a blank check on this war in Iran, voting to support the war five times.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Conley said she believes the U.S. cannot let Iran get a nuclear weapon, but that the strategy of the Trump administration has been unsuccessful.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What we have seen with this administration, with this botched war in Iran, a war of choice that they did not plan for, did not have clear military objectives or an exit strategy defined for, did not have the support of the American people for, has sadly left America less safe,\u201d Conley said.<\/p>\n<p>Conley emphasized the \u201cunfit,\u201d leadership of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th, has led to the departure of talented service members. \u201cI cannot think of a bigger disgrace than Pete Hegseth when it comes to the incredible honor and responsibility he has to serve the young men and women protecting our country,\u201d she said.<\/p>\n<p>Lawler\u2019s campaign said Conley was trying to have it both ways, after initially showing support for 2025 military strikes against Iran in Operation Midnight Hammer.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cCait Conley can\u2019t seem to keep her stories straight regarding Iran,\u201d Lawler spokesperson Ciro Riccardi said in a statement. \u201cFirst, she strongly supported military strikes against Iran and said they could never be allowed to obtain a nuclear weapon. Now, she\u2019s flip-flopping to oppose military action because her DC handlers told her to. Which is it, Cait? Congressman Lawler has been consistent during both the Biden and Trump administrations regarding Iran.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Conley, meanwhile, cited Lawler\u2019s loyalty to Trump and tendency to \u201cbend the knee,\u201d as his biggest weakness.
